Pittsburg extended their losing streak to six on Thursday, dropping them down to 1-10. They lost 3-0 to the Deer Valley Wolverines.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Pirates of the 3-0 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in October of 2024.
Tamya Lemons paced Pittsburg's offense, picking up four kills. Lemons were helped by Leilani Flood and Zelanda Coleman, who contributed four assists each. Flood was also solid from the service line: she led the team with two aces.
As for Deer Valley, their victory was their first in the league, bumping their league record up to 1-2 and their overall record up to 8-9. They not only won on Thursday, but they posted their biggest win since August 26th (when they won 3-0).
Deer Valley found their leader in sophomore Hazel Toliao, who had 14 digs and two aces. Jiana Gonzales also deserves some recognition as she had her first kill of the season.
